Replacing hard drive and clean install of windows 8.1
Son's laptops hard drive is fried. Data gone. Plan is to get new hard drive and do a clean install of windows 8.1. In what order should this be done? Also is there a problem doing this with a hybrid SSD drive? (I've updated on a mc but never a PC)

Any drive that physically fits in your laptop is fine. A hybrid drive will have some performance advantages (for a price) over a conventional drive.

Order of operations:
1-Buy and install the new drive
2-Install Windows 8.1 on the new drive.
3-Lament the loss of data, and begin a regular routine of backing up important files.
